/* GetSpans -- for each span, gets bits from drawable starting at ppt[i]
 * and continuing for pwidth[i] bits
 * Each scanline returned will be server scanline padded, i.e., it will come
 * out to an integral number of words.
 */
void
cfbGetSpans(pDrawable, wMax, ppt, pwidth, nspans, pdstStart)
    DrawablePtr		pDrawable;	/* drawable from which to get bits */
    int			wMax;		/* largest value of all *pwidths */
    register DDXPointPtr ppt;		/* points to start copying from */
    int			*pwidth;	/* list of number of bits to copy */
    int			nspans;		/* number of scanlines to copy */
    unsigned long	*pdstStart;	/* where to put the bits */
{
    register unsigned long	*pdst;		/* where to put the bits */
    register unsigned long	*psrc;		/* where to get the bits */
    register unsigned long	tmpSrc;		/* scratch buffer for bits */
    unsigned long		*psrcBase;	/* start of src bitmap */
    int			widthSrc;	/* width of pixmap in bytes */
    register DDXPointPtr pptLast;	/* one past last point to get */
    int         	xEnd;		/* last pixel to copy from */
    register int	nstart; 
    int	 		nend; 
    int	 		srcStartOver; 
    unsigned long	startmask, endmask;
    int			nlMiddle, nl, srcBit;
    int			w;
    unsigned long	*pdstNext;

    switch (pDrawable->bitsPerPixel) {
	case 1:
	    mfbGetSpans(pDrawable, wMax, ppt, pwidth, nspans, pdstStart);
	    return;
	case PSZ:
	    break;
	default:
	    FatalError("cfbGetSpans: invalid depth\n");
    }

    
    cfbGetLongWidthAndPointer (pDrawable, widthSrc, psrcBase)

    WAIT_READY_TO_RENDER(pDrawable->pScreen);

#if PPW == 4
    if ((nspans == 1) && (*pwidth == 1))
    {
	tmpSrc = *((unsigned char *)(psrcBase + (ppt->y * (widthSrc >> 2)))
		   + ppt->x);
#if BITMAP_BIT_ORDER == MSBFirst
	tmpSrc <<= 24;
#endif
	*pdstStart = tmpSrc;
	return;
    }
#endif
    pdst = pdstStart;
    pptLast = ppt + nspans;
    while(ppt < pptLast)
    {
	xEnd = min(ppt->x + *pwidth, widthSrc << (PWSH-2) );
	psrc = psrcBase + (ppt->y * (widthSrc >> 2)) + (ppt->x >> PWSH); 
	w = xEnd - ppt->x;
	srcBit = ppt->x & PIM;
	/* This shouldn't be needed */
	pdstNext = pdst + PixmapWidthInPadUnits(w, PSZ);

	if (srcBit + w <= PPW) 
	{ 
	    getbits(psrc, srcBit, w, tmpSrc);
/*XXX*/	    putbits(tmpSrc, 0, w, pdst, ~((unsigned long)0)); 
	    pdst++;
	} 
	else 
	{ 

	    maskbits(ppt->x, w, startmask, endmask, nlMiddle);
	    if (startmask) 
		nstart = PPW - srcBit; 
	    else 
		nstart = 0; 
	    if (endmask) 
		nend = xEnd & PIM; 
	    srcStartOver = srcBit + nstart > PLST;
	    if (startmask) 
	    { 
		getbits(psrc, srcBit, nstart, tmpSrc);
/*XXX*/		putbits(tmpSrc, 0, nstart, pdst, ~((unsigned long)0));
		if(srcStartOver)
		    psrc++;
	    } 
	    nl = nlMiddle; 
	    while (nl--) 
	    { 
		tmpSrc = *psrc;
/*XXX*/		putbits(tmpSrc, nstart, PPW, pdst, ~((unsigned long)0));
		psrc++;
		pdst++;
	    } 
	    if (endmask) 
	    { 
		getbits(psrc, 0, nend, tmpSrc);
/*XXX*/		putbits(tmpSrc, nstart, nend, pdst, ~((unsigned long)0));
		if(nstart + nend >= PPW)
		    pdst++;
	    } 
#ifdef	notdef
	    pdst++; 
	    while(pdst < pdstNext)
	    {
		*pdst++ = 0;
	    }
#else
	    pdst = pdstNext;
#endif
	} 
        ppt++;
	pwidth++;
    }
}
